What is a ratio?

Back

A ratio is a comparison of two quantities, showing how many times one value contains or is contained within the other.

2.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What does part-to-part ratio mean?

Back

A part-to-part ratio compares two different parts of a whole.

3.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What does part-to-whole ratio mean?

Back

A part-to-whole ratio compares a part of a group to the entire group.

4.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

How can you express a ratio?

Back

A ratio can be expressed in three ways: using a colon (e.g., 2:3), as a fraction (e.g., 2/3), or in words (e.g., '2 to 3').

5.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

If there are 4 apples and 3 oranges, what is the part-to-part ratio of apples to oranges?

Back

4:3

6.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

In a fruit bowl with 4 apples, 2 bananas, and 5 pears, what is the ratio of pears to all fruit?

Back

5:11

7.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What is the ratio of birds to total animals if there are 4 birds and 6 snakes?

Back

4/10 or 2/5
